Pyre by Perumal Murugan

4.0

// "people lived around here in all directions. there was nowhere she could seek help."

a novel about an intercaste marriage that progressively gets more awry by the page, all rendered in simple and lucid writing that complements perfectly with the complex politics of caste and gender. influenced to write the story by the unfortunately increasingly common occurrence of the real-life killing of a dalit man who had been in a relationship with an upper caste woman, perumal murugan has no qualms about depicting the brutalities of intercaste alliances in this harrowing story
